Output fc80cb4c0e7debaa7152b0c9f8dc36ed7055157b2366c7e73f25c48c6254528f:53

value
42782376
script pubkey
OP_HASH160 OP_PUSHBYTES_20 939d18c5e0e811c2875f536c2835e921d2a2228c OP_EQUAL
address
3F9XT1ys4nTE9iiV4MZQeGYrKuVwxcV6xa
transaction
fc80cb4c0e7debaa7152b0c9f8dc36ed7055157b2366c7e73f25c48c6254528f
spent
true